This property, located at 24 Berry Lane, WD3 7HP in Rickmansworth, is a semi-detached house built between 1930-1949. It has a floor area of 91 square meters and is fully double glazed. The current energy efficiency rating is 'D', with a potential rating of 'C'. The property has mains gas heating and was last sold in 2019 for £525,000.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 545 out of 999.
